We didn't finish Brandi today, but we are so close...

Items to finish...

Mount the new oil cooler mounting bracket...
Install the new oil cooler and the plumbing for it...
Clamp the inlet pipes to the turbo's and the air filters...
Fill the diff with fluid...
Install the diff Catch Can...
Fit and re-install the exhaust from the down pipes back...
Re-install the wheels and tires... Check everything underneath at least six more times...
Lower the car and fill with fluids...
Start the car and lift it back up to check for any leaks....

If all is well to this point, then we will put the car on the dyno to begin the break in on the new rear gears...

Today, we installed the oiler fitting on the drivers side turbo. Corey and I finished fabricating the oil cooler shroud and mount and after Corey finished the welding on it, I painted it.

We also worked together building the catch can for the differential. The piece is a work of art if I may say so.... It's way too good looking a piece to go under the car but that's where it is designed to work... so....

Bunches of work going on and I can't wait to feel her start up again... It'll be a blast driving Brandi V2.

New diff, new drive shaft, new axles, rebuilt and upgraded transmission, new turbo's, new oil cooler, etc etc etc...

I have found the seats I'll be ordering pretty soon... Unfortunately they do not come in grey leather, but I'll deal with it... Seat image is below... It's the Sparco R700 MILANO PRESTIGE in leather...

I'm also about to pull the trigger on the Weld Racing wheels and tires to go on them...

Nothing super exciting in this post, but I finished the modification to the drive shaft loop... With the size of the new coupling at the transmission, the original loop wasn't long enough and would have been unsafe if the output shaft or the coupler broke....

So, I took on the task of extending it to a longer length... We determined that we needed to add four inches of length to ensure the main shaft was encompassed within the loop so that no matter where along the coupler it broke, the shaft would not fall to the ground... Also,this is my first attempt ever at Tig welding... I've done lots of stick and Mig welding...

I added four inches of length (two 2" pieces) and fabricated and shaped the gussets along the sides... I had to stop and reshape the tip on the welder several times due to contaminating it, but overall, I'm pretty happy with the end result.... Corey was fitting and installing the new Turbo's while I was working on this... We may be able to get Brandi on the road Wednesday or Thursday.... Time will tell...
